Output 04578f0ebaaab43173e3438054d57e54052622f160c820562a2fb176150a82e7:0

value
569700
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d67a756f54c76e25d45815f64355f1a614b525a0 OP_EQUAL
address
3MF5EBEKqfWYKBCvDQPiducaHziZ1JwUKF
transaction
04578f0ebaaab43173e3438054d57e54052622f160c820562a2fb176150a82e7
spent
true